820-2532 logic board problem!
Hello Guys,
I have a weird problem with this board I'm working on. (820-2532)
The unit powers on with magsafe only
The unit powers on with Battery only
When magsafe and battery are in together the green light will start flashing fast and the unit will not charge the battery (No amber light) then unit will shut down.
Things I did so far;
- Checked all current sensing resistors on battery and magsafe side. All good even the shunt resistors are good.
- Changed out the U7000 ISL6258 chip three times.
- Changed the SMC chip once
Things I noticed;
- When I remove the shunt resistor for the battery side and plug all devices into board (battery, Adapter), the battery will charge. (amber light).
- Voltage on Pins 17 and 18 on ISL6258 = 18V. Other boards say 12V
Whats up with that? Thought U7000 chip was bad, so I changed it three times! No good.
Any suggestions would help! Thanks!
